Menu
© 2026 The Couch Critic
Status
Released
Release
2002
Runtime
2h 15m
Filipino, Indonesian, Japanese, & Chinese Pussy...it's all here! DP, Anal, 3 way, Interracial Action & 100% loads in the mouth. A must see for fans of Asian slit. Dig in!
12 Cast Members
China Barbie
Daisy
Fujiko Kano
Jade Marcela
Nyomi Marcela
Brandon Iron
Brett Rockman
Darren James
David Luger
Mark Ashley
Mark Wood
Wesley Pipes